when boosting a motor, you have to change the same things with an SC as with a turbo... well not exactly but:
for SC:
compression,
timing,
intake manifold (ideally),
crank pulley and SC bracket,
IC and plumbing,
fuel injection.
for turbo:
compression,
timing,
exhaust manifold and exhaust,
intake manifold (ideally),
IC and plumbing,
fuel injection.
not to mention internal mods you will need to do to the motor.
an SC will give you more torque than turbo from idle to maybe midway thru rpm range. a turbo will give you torque from maybe midway thru rev range to high in the range. it depends what you want to drive. a turbo has higher rpm capability since an SC robs power at an exponential rate, but the turbo has lag, which an SC does not.
maybe start looking thru Corky Bells books to give you a few ideas??
done right? done right they both will be great, but different characteristics.
an underdriven SC12, or a starlet turbo, as Alex said, will be about right.
